As we age, it's more important than ever to keep active and strong. Regular exercise can boost our physical and mental well-being, helping us thrive longer, healthier lives. It's never too late to start a fitness routine, particularly if you haven't been active in the past.
There are many exercises that are safe for seniors.
- Strolling
- Water aerobics
- Tai Chi
It's important to talk with your doctor before starting any new exercise program. They can help you create a plan that is right for you, based on your individual requirements.

Enhance Your Health with Senior-Friendly Exercises
As we age, it's essential to maintain our bodies moving. Senior-friendly exercises provide a fantastic way to strengthen your overall well-being. They can help in raising flexibility, developing muscle mass, and improving cardiovascular health.
A simple routine that includes walking, chair yoga, or water aerobics can make a noticeable difference in your daily life. Remember to consult your doctor before starting any new exercise program, and always heed to your body's signals.
Begin slow and steadily increase the intensity over time. Most importantly, find activities you enjoy!
